Definition: Any object, act, state, event, or fact whatsoever; a thing of any kind; something or other.

Number of sentences found for the keyword 'anything': 6

1. This is unlike anything I’ve seen before.

2. His career path was anything but freewheeling.

3. Believe in yourself and anything is possible.

4. Don’t do anything dangerous.

5. He apologized before I even said anything.

6. Let us know if you need anything.
